The Mohali Growth Story: From Satellite Town to Standalone Powerhouse
Not long ago, Mohali was viewed primarily as an overflow suburb β a place people moved to when Chandigarh became too expensive or congested. That narrative has flipped entirely. Today, Mohali is a city with its own economic identity, its own employment corridors, and its own real estate momentum.
The city’s emergence is tied directly to strategic decisions made at the state and national level: the development of IT City, the establishment of JLPL (Janta Land Promoters Ltd) sectors, the expansion of Aerocity near the international airport, and the creation of dedicated industrial zones. These aren’t scattered projects β they form a coherent urban fabric that’s rapidly maturing.

Infrastructure: The Foundation of Mohali’s Rise
Real estate fundamentals come down to one word: infrastructure. And Mohali has been building aggressively.
International Connectivity The Chandigarh International Airport, situated in Mohali, has become one of the busiest airports in North India. Its proximity drives commercial activity, boosts hospitality, and elevates the desirability of surrounding real estate. The role of Aerocity in particular cannot be overstated β this zone is fast becoming a business and commercial hub in its own right, attracting hotels, offices, and logistics companies seeking airport-adjacent addresses. Road & Metro Connectivity Mohali is well-connected via NH-5, the Chandigarh-Mohali expressway, and planned metro extensions that will link the city more tightly with Chandigarh and Panchkula. Improved road networks across sectors like 66A, 82, 83, and the Kharar-Landran corridor have unlocked large land parcels that were previously considered peripheral.

Key Sectors to Watch in Mohali
While the entire city presents opportunity, certain micro-markets stand out:
Sector 66A / IT City Zone: Proximity to major IT employers makes this the premium residential and commercial address. High rental demand from tech workers supports strong yields.
Aerocity / Airport Zone: Commercial activity anchored by the airport creates a self-reinforcing ecosystem. Hospitality, logistics, and corporate offices cluster here.
Kharar-Landran Corridor: This emerging stretch offers value-for-money entry points with strong appreciation upside as connectivity improves.
Sector 82 & 83: Well-developed social infrastructure β schools, hospitals, retail β makes these sectors popular for end-users and investors alike.
